#b6fe84 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6fe84 is composed of 71.4% red, 99.6%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 48%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 95.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 75.7%. #b6fe84 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6dfd09.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

Shades and Tints of #b6fe84
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050d00 is the darkest color, while #fbfff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b6fe84
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c0c5bd is the less saturated color, while #b6fe84 is the most saturated one.
